1. Choose the Right Spot
Finding the perfect location for your roses is crucial. They thrive in areas with plenty of sunlight and good air circulation. In my own garden, I ensure they receive at least six hours of direct sunlight daily. For more inspiration, explore these DIY rose garden ideas.

4. Incorporate Companion Plants
Pair your roses with companion plants that enhance their beauty and health. Lavender, for instance, complements roses while keeping pests at bay. My garden is a sensory delight with these aromatic combinations, which is one of many creative garden ideas to try.

7. Use Raised Beds for Smaller Spaces
If you’re short on space, raised beds can be a game-changer. They allow for better soil control and drainage. In my urban garden, raised beds make it possible to grow a variety of roses in limited space. They’re also perfect for imaginative projects, such as these fairy garden ideas for kids.
